今日やること・やったこと

  • Railsポートフォリオ 画面設計 (2/2)(遷移図・機能概略図)※紙ベース

要検討事項

  • 先日のスケジュールの中に「単体テスト・結合テスト」が入っていない
    • MinitestにしてもRSpecにしてもそれらを利用してテストを書く以前に一定以上の学習コストが必要
    • 就活の為の公開ポートフォリオとしては恐らくRSpecの方が適
    • ”Everyday Rails”翻訳版を購入して学習する前に伊東淳一氏Qiita記事で学習
    • 問題はRSpecをある程度理解しないと結合テストはもとより、各機能実装後の単体テストも書けないという点
    • Ruby, Railsがわかる講師が周囲に居ない以上相談するにも限界があるが、使用言語によらず「テストを書く」という作業を工程に入れる必要性や優先度の参考意見は講師に聞いておく

相談結果の方針

  • 当面はテストファースト(テスト駆動開発)どころか単体テストも書かない
  • RSpecについても調べない(余暇時間内で自主的に少々取り組む分にはOK)

今日やったこと

  • Railsポートフォリオ 画面設計 (2/2)(遷移図・UI設計・機能概略図)※紙ベース
  • RSpec自宅学習Qiita記事※環境設定及び序盤のみ
  • 文章ゼミ課題エッセイ1回目書き直し・提出